Transcribed Image Text:3. A mathematics placement test is given to all entering freshmen at a small college. A
student who receives a grade below 35 is denied admission to the regular mathematics
course and placed in a remedial class. The placement test scores and the final grades
for 20 students who took the regular course were recorded.
(a) Plot a scatter diagram.
(b) Find the equation of the regression line to predict course grades from placement test
scores.

Transcribed Image Text:(b) If 60 is the minimum passing grade, below which placement test score should
students in the future be denied admission to this course?
Placement Test Course Grade
50
53
35
35
40
55
41
61
56
68
65
36
35
60
11
70
90
79
35
90
59
54
80
60
60
60
91
48
71
71
40
47
55
50
65
50
53
68
57
79
